The RHS Tutoring Center

Given that final exams are coming up, I wanted to draw RHS parents’ attention to the Tutoring Center at the High School. The center is open from 8:00 a.m. to 2:50 p.m. on weekdays with x-periods on Mondays and Wednesdays. It is staffed by two certified teachers and National Honor Society student tutor volunteers. High School students can drop in during free periods or community lunch for extra help, or just to find a quiet place to work. A video about the tutoring center is linked here
